Since the 1950's, Paper Thin cymbals have been a part of Zildjian's offerings, and after an extensive review of over 70 years of cymbal trends for drummer's needs that still exist in the current musical landscape. For years, players have been demanding the return of this weight class, and thanks to new advancements by the R&D team at Zildjian, this new collection joins the legendary K family with a range of crash sizes, combining the coveted characteristics of Paper Thin with the attributes usually only found in larger cymbals. As strong as they are slim, the Paper Thin cymbals deliver an explosive dark crash with a fast decay, and with a smooth feel and response. Crucial to the tone of these cymbals is a redesigned three-step hammering process, which enhance flexibility and tonal detail that make up the signature sound of these crashes. Very thin profiles produce extra shimmer when crashed, delivering a low-end resonance not found anywhere else in the K range.
